- StenNov 25, 2020 · 5 years agoA high total debt to total equity ratio in the cryptocurrency market can pose several potential risks. Firstly, it indicates that the company has a significant amount of debt compared to its equity, which can lead to financial instability. If the market experiences a downturn or if the company's investments do not perform well, it may struggle to meet its debt obligations. This can result in defaulting on loans and potential bankruptcy. Additionally, a high debt to equity ratio can limit the company's ability to raise additional funds. Lenders and investors may be hesitant to provide financing to a company with a high debt burden, as it increases the risk of default. This can restrict the company's growth opportunities and hinder its ability to invest in new projects or expand its operations. Furthermore, a high debt to equity ratio can negatively impact the company's credit rating. Credit rating agencies assess the financial health of companies and assign ratings based on their ability to meet financial obligations. A high debt to equity ratio can lower the company's credit rating, making it more expensive to borrow money in the future. Overall, a high total debt to total equity ratio in the cryptocurrency market can increase the financial risks faced by a company, potentially leading to financial instability, limited access to funding, and a lower credit rating.
